“From coast to coast, we are seeing a speedy shift in faucet style options, with the marketplace moving faraway from traditional patterns and in the direction of cutting-edge silhouettes and finishes,” in step with Celine Marcotte, business development supervisor at GRAFF.  “What we call living finishes, which age through the years, are immensely famous, with Brushed Brass being particularly popular, at the side of Gunmetal and Rose Gold,” she provides.

GRAFF’s Vintage collection pays homage to the historical Chicago Fire Department Illinois Fire Safety Alliance. It attracts inspiration from the layout of hearth hose nozzles, with a modern spout and bold handles.

GRAFF’s Incanto collection additionally fits into its maximalist layout style. “Maximalism is an evolving term and in nowadays’s context, it has grow to be a product that conjures up glamour and opulence. It can be minimal in shape, but made maximalist by its hue or end. A product may be minimal in one recognize, consisting of its shape, however made maximalist through its finish or hue,” she says. “For instance,” she keeps, “GRAFF’s Incanto faucet in Rose Gold is maximalist in style and minimalist in form.”

Eric Moore, interior clothier on the Kohler Design Center, describes some of their latest faucet traits. “At Kohler, we pride ourselves on developing merchandise at the leading edge of layout and era to create tremendously long lasting, particular merchandise that marry form and feature,” says Moore.  “Our contemporary end innovation—and the primary of its kind within the industry—is a brand new Ombré tap end for the bath, that is to be had in units of shade pairings: rose gold to polished nickel, and titanium to rose gold,” he says. “The new finish uses an progressive technique that melds two colourful steel finishes collectively to render a diffused however hanging transition from light to darkish.” Moore adds that Ombré additionally makes use of Kohler’s proprietary bodily vapor deposition system (PVD) to create a scratch- and tarnish-resistant surface.

Moore says some other principal trend is blending and matching finishes and merchandise. “Sometimes it may be intricate to attain the correct complement of merchandise, so we’ve made it smooth with our new KOHLER Components tap series,” he says. “Homeowners can blend and suit spouts, handles and finishes for a tailor-made environment, marrying current designs with undying shapes.”

Other tap developments consist of technological improvements. “Some of the cutting-edge trends are in increased technology and new applicable finishes,” says Peggy Gallagher, senior product manager at Delta. She says there’s a fashion for improved functionality and revolutionary approaches to comprise technology. “We are continually exploring higher methods to live with water, and we also apprehend that consumers are seeking out a faucet to be component kitchen tap, part ‘kitchen assistant.'” She also explains that “In addition to improvements in finishes, consumers want superior capability, specific spray patterns and either touch or palms-unfastened activation.”

“One of our most up-to-date improvements for the kitchen that I am excited about is our new spray technology, Delta® ShieldSpray™ Technology,” Gallagher says. “A concentrated jet powers away stubborn messes even as an revolutionary protect of water contains splatter and clears off the mess, so you can spend much less time soaking, scrubbing and blouse swapping.” The new spray technology is currently available across several famous Delta kitchen collections.

One of the most commonplace tap developments is accelerated functionality. “Today’s customer additionally flourishes on merchandise with multi-capability,” says Heather Jach, retail advertising and marketing manager of Franke Kitchen Systems. “Faucets with the potential to swivel 360 tiers, toggle among full and needle spray and dock without problems with magnetic docking, like the Franke Pescara faucet, have grow to be increasingly more popular,” she says.

Another fashion is point of use taps. “Consumers continue to reveal interest in green design and generation – like the Franke StillPure machine, which tracks water utilization and filter lifespan via an app that pairs with customers’ telephones,” says Jach. The Franke 3-in-1 faucet grants hot water, cold water and distilled water to make sure which you have natural water when you need it for cooking, prepping or rinsing.

Offering a large choice of finishes continues to be one of the extensive tap trends.”One of the most important trends we are seeing for both kitchen and bath taps is the variety of finishes now to be had,” says Greg Rohl, vice president and design leader, House of ROHL. “Over this remaining 12 months, we’ve visible an elevated interest in matte metal, as well as dwelling finishes, which can be untreated and consequently will patina over the years as it’s uncovered to various elements.”

Another new end is the Satin English matte gold finish from Perrin & Rowe. “Because of this popularity in each of those finish patterns, we brought a new Satin Unlacquered Brass,” he says. “Similar to unlacquered brass, this new finish will patina, however has a matte finish, in place of a cultured shine.”

Rohl says every other trend is darker sink and faucet finishes. He explains that purchasers aren’t afraid to introduce color anymore. “Having witnessed the developing recognition of black chrome steel appliances in the kitchen, you are now seeing this equal fashion in each sinks and faucets during the home.”

ROHL now gives a Black Matte finish in a variety of faucet styles. “These be a part of our Black Matte Fireclay Sinks which have been a famous end for our Allia Sink Collection for years, in addition to our new black stainless steel sinks.”
